Don’t inherit query from template, but still get category from URL?

[ad_1]

I’m setting up a site where the concept is that I have posts in multiple different categories, and I’d like each Category Archive page to display two columns: a left column that shows exactly 1 (stickied) post essentially explaining the category, and a right column that shows the excerpts from the X (say, 3) most recent non-sticked posts in the category.

The problem that I’m running into is that if I leave “Inherit query from template” *on*, then I don’t have the ability I need to set things like “Sticky Posts” to include/exclude/only, or to set a number of posts to display. If I turn “Inherit query from template” *off*, I get the granularity I need, but I also lose the ability to filter by category. That is…. [http://example.com/category/foo](http://example.com/category/foo) shows me the excerpts from posts in category foo as well as bar.

Does anyone have any advice for me?
